And adding a few of my own favourites...

Ze by Shimizu Yuki
Yellow by Makoto Tateno
Aisanai Otoko by Miyamoto Kano
Sex Pistols by Kotobuki Tarako

Try stuff by Honami Yukine, Kujou Aoi, Miyamoto Kano and Yamada Yugi if you're looking for slice of life stories.
Hoshino Lily and Homerun Ken have very pretty artwork, but their stories tend to be unrealistic. Still, they do have very good works.
For comedy, try Takanaga Hinako and Yamato Nase.
